Year 6 Leavers' Service

On Wednesday 13th June, the Year 6 children from St Peter’s Church of England Primary School attended the Leavers’ Service at Manchester Cathedral.

It was a wonderful morning in which the Right Reverend Mark Davies, Bishop of Middleton and Chair of the Diocesan warmly greeted the congregation. After this, there was a lovely speech from Cannon Maurice Smith CB, Diocesan Director of Education, all about the service and the message to pupils about how they will be moving on and using the values the children have learned to make positive contributions to their new schools.

The presentations given by pupils from other schools about ‘Peace’, ‘Courage’ and ‘Service’ allowed everybody to reflect on how these Christian Values can be applied to daily life.

As always, the children and staff look forward to the annual service where they can think fondly of the past and look to the future on their continuing journeys.
